2015-02-04 2 views
1

저는 대학에서 시험을 준비하고 있습니다. 도움이 필요합니다. 웹 브라우저에 음성 녹음을 구현하여 음성을 녹음 한 다음 서버에 음성 인식을 보내려합니다. 음성을 녹음 한 후 PC에 .wav 파일로 다운로드 할 수있는이 음성 녹음 JS를 찾았습니다. 이 wav 파일을 PC가 아니라 서버에 보내도록 레코더를 수정하고 싶습니다. 이걸로 나를 도울 수 있니? 또한 JS에서 newe이기 때문에이 JS의 소스 코드를 설명해야합니다. 고마워요. 내가 수정할 레코더의음성 JS를 녹음하여 서버로 보내십시오.

소스 코드가있다 : 당신은 아약스 요청을하고 서버에 방울을 업로드해야 콜백에 https://github.com/mattdiamond/Recorderjs

답변

3
rec.exportWAV([callback][, type]) 

.

rec.exportWAV(function(blob){ 
    // Send the blob to your server using ajax. 
}); 

BLOB = 이진 대형 개체.

blob은 데이터 (이 경우 wav 파일)의 이진 표현입니다.

희망이 있습니다.